Characteristic Identification and Detection Device
Overview
Feature recognition detection devices are specialized tools used in industrial settings to identify and analyze specific characteristics of objects or materials. These devices are integral to quality control processes, ensuring that products meet stringent standards. They are commonly employed in industries such as automotive, electronics, and aerospace, where precision and accuracy are paramount. The technology behind these devices combines hardware components like sensors and cameras with advanced software algorithms. This integration allows for real-time analysis and decision-making, significantly reducing human error and increasing production efficiency.
Structure and Working Principle
A typical feature recognition detection device consists of several key components: a high-resolution camera, lighting system, sensors, and a processing unit. The camera captures images of the object, while the lighting system ensures optimal visibility. Sensors collect additional data, such as dimensions or surface texture, which is then processed by the unit. The working principle involves comparing the captured data against predefined criteria or templates. Advanced algorithms analyze the data to identify deviations or defects. This process is highly automated, enabling rapid and consistent detection of features across large volumes of products.
Key Features
One of the standout features of these devices is their high precision, capable of detecting minute deviations that might be missed by the human eye. They also offer real-time analysis, providing immediate feedback during production. This capability is crucial for maintaining quality standards and minimizing waste. Another significant feature is their adaptability. Many devices can be programmed to recognize different features, making them versatile for various applications. Additionally, they often integrate seamlessly with other industrial systems, enhancing overall workflow efficiency.
Application Areas
Feature recognition detection devices are widely used in the automotive industry for inspecting parts like engine components and body panels. In electronics, they ensure the proper placement of components on circuit boards. The aerospace sector relies on them for verifying the integrity of critical parts. Beyond manufacturing, these devices are also used in medical device production and food packaging. Their ability to detect defects and ensure consistency makes them invaluable in any industry where quality control is a priority.
Maintenance and Precautions
Regular maintenance is essential to ensure the longevity and accuracy of feature recognition detection devices. This includes routine calibration of sensors and cameras, as well as software updates to keep the algorithms current. Proper lighting conditions must also be maintained to avoid false readings. Precautions include protecting the device from extreme temperatures and dust, which can interfere with its performance. Operators should be trained to handle the equipment correctly and recognize signs of malfunction to prevent costly downtime.
B2B Procurement Guide
When procuring a feature recognition detection device, it's important to consider the specific needs of your production line. Key factors include the resolution and speed of the device, as well as its compatibility with existing systems. Vendor support and warranty terms are also critical considerations. Budget is another important factor, with prices ranging from approximately $5,000 to $50,000 depending on the device's capabilities. It's advisable to request demos or trials to evaluate performance before making a purchase. Additionally, consider the scalability of the device to accommodate future production needs.
